Thomas from Germany stored some details of the enhanced South African gearbox on his web site. It in German, but this is a translation:

Getriebe aus SA gearbox from SA Welle main shaft (I guess) Welle Detail shows SA extra oil guides Gehaeusei is this the front cover? Gehaeusea should be somewhere middle Oelumlenkung Oil splash plates (extra on SA)
